The United Kingdom, along with Canada and Australia, has officially recognized Palestine as a state, signaling a notable shift in foreign policy and a departure from the U.S. stance. This recognition is significant as it reflects growing international support for Palestinian statehood and could influence future diplomatic relations and peace efforts in the region.
